Richmond Medical is an innovative company looking for a dynamic Practice Manager with strong communication skills to ensure relationships with doctors, other health practitioners and staff are maintained and continually improving. The ideal candidate will be a strong leader with the ability to focus on growth and general business development while ensuring a high standard of customer service and satisfaction.
About the role
This fantastic opportunity will be both rewarding and challenging. Richmond Medical is a large practice with 15 GPs, 2 nurses, onsite pathology and has an awesome administration team. We work closely with other service providers and you will enjoy working in a skilled and very friendly environment.
Hours of work would be 8.00am - 4.10 pm Monday to Friday.
Skills and experience
Key Responsibilities:
- Front desk and administration support and day to day liaison with our busy practitioners
- Managing the employee lifecycle of all staff including recruitment, induction, training, appraisal of staff and ongoing development
- Managing rostering of doctors, nurses and staff with adequate cover to deliver required services
- Maintain and ensure continuous improvement of service and quality standards across the practice
- Preparation of daily, weekly, monthly reports as directed
- Acting as the conduit between practice staff and practitioners
- Lead, coach and motivate a team to reach the practice goals
- Have an understanding of compliance, legislative and accreditation requirements relating to General Practice
- Develop and monitor systems, processes and procedures with the ability to recognise and implement changes and improvements as necessary
Essential:
- General Practice Management experience of a minimum of 1-3 years
- Proficient computer skills – either Best Practice or other practice software
- An excellent understanding of patient billing and receipting
- The ability to develop and communicate procedures and processes
- Flexibility in hours of work to maintain business requirements as needed
- Genuine empathy for patient welfare and superior customer service by "leading by example" and ensuring practitioners and staff adhere to best practice standards
- Having passion and ambition to develop this role
